It is not plugged in.
• Plug it into an outlet.
There is a foreign object on the charging terminals.
• After unplugging from the outlet, wipe off any foreign matter from the
charging terminal with a dry cloth.
The room temperature was 5 °C or less during charging.
• Charging may not work if the temperature where you are charging is 5 °C
or less. Before use, fully charge the vacuum cleaner at a temperature
above 5 °C.
The vacuum cleaner is not properly inserted into the product.
• When the vacuum cleaner is properly inserted into the product, a beep
sounds. If the beep does not sound, reinsert the vacuum cleaner.
The auxiliary battery is not properly inserted into the product.
• Push in the auxiliary battery all the way. When the auxiliary battery is
properly inserted, the auxiliary battery icon flashes.
The product is purchased within 3 months.
• The odors from manufacturing the product should be gone within 3
months.
The Vacuum Cleaner smells.
• After cleaning with the mop nozzle, the wet dust may emit an odor. After
finishing cleaning, remove the damp dust from the mop nozzle before
storing the vacuum.
• The pre-filter, exhaust filter, or large dust separator may smell after
washing if it isn't dried completely. After washing with water, dry them
thoroughly in well-ventilated shade for at least 24 hours before using them
again.
The dust bag smells.
• If you clean foreign matter that smells (such as pet excrement) with an
vacuum cleaner, the vacuum may smell even if you do not have a full dust
bag. Replace the new dust bag even if it isn't full.
• If you have not replaced the dust bag for a long time, it may smell. Replace
it with a new dust bag even if it isn't full.
The motor that holds the Vacuum Cleaner isn't working properly.
• Disconnect the power plug from the outlet and contact an LG Electronics
Service Centre.
The motor that opens and closes the Vacuum Cleaner dust bin cover isn't
working properly.
• Disconnect the power plug from the outlet and contact an LG Electronics
Service Centre.
